Com a finalidade de gerenciarmos o processo de execução do License Server necessitamos habilitar a tag "tracels" no arquivo do RM Host e a tag LSDebug no arquivo appserver.ini no servidor de licenças (License Server).
Para habilitar o tracels no Servidor de Host, siga as orientações abaixo:
A tag é:
<add key="tracels" value="true" />
1. Acesse o diretório "C:\totvs\CorporeRM\RM.Net".
2. Edite o arquivo RM.Host.Service.exe.config utilizando o bloco de notas.
3. Inclua no contexto do arquivo a tag"<addkey="tracels"value="true"/>".
Abaixo segue exemplo do contexto original e alterado do arquivo RM.Host.Service.exe.config:
RM.Host.Service.exe.config ANTES (Contexto Original) | RM.Host.Service.exe.config DEPOIS (Depois da alteração) |
<?xml version="1.0" encoding="utf-8"?> <configuration> <appSettings> <add key="JobServer3Camadas" value="true" /> <add key="Port" value="8050" /> <add key="HTTPPort" value="8051" /> <add key="FileServerPath" value="\\BHD050102134\TEMP" /> <add key="ActionsPath" value="C:\totvs\CorporeRM\RM.Net;C:\totvs\CorporeRM\Corpore.Net\Bin" /> <add key="LibPath" value="C:\totvs\CorporeRM\RM.Net" /> <add key="EnableDynamicLocalization" value="false" /> <add key="EnableCompression" value="false" /> <add key="LocalizationLanguage" value="pt-BR" /> </appSettings> <runtime> <gcServer enabled="true" /> </runtime> </configuration> | <?xml version="1.0" encoding="utf-8"?> <configuration> <appSettings> <add key="JobServer3Camadas" value="true" /> <add key="Port" value="8050" /> <add key="HTTPPort" value="8051" /> <add key="FileServerPath" value="\\BHD050102134\TEMP" /> <add key="ActionsPath" value="C:\totvs\CorporeRM\RM.Net;C:\totvs\CorporeRM\Corpore.Net\Bin" /> <add key="LibPath" value="C:\totvs\CorporeRM\RM.Net" /> <add key="EnableDynamicLocalization" value="false" /> <add key="EnableCompression" value="false" /> <add key="LocalizationLanguage" value="pt-BR" /> <add key="tracels" value="true" /> </appSettings> <runtime> <gcServer enabled="true" /> </runtime> </configuration> |
4. Reinicie o serviço do RM Host para que esta alteração seja computada:
Após realizar essa configuração no RM, acesse o servidor de licenças (License Server), abra o arquivo appserver.ini (UNIDADE:\totvs\TOTVSLicenseVirtual\bin\appserver), na seção [environment], adicione a chave LSDebug=2, renomeie o arquivo console.log (UNIDADE:\totvs\TOTVSLicenseVirtual\bin\appserver) e reinicie o serviço do License Server nos serviços do Windows.
Segue abaixo conteúdo original e alterado do arquivo appserver.ini:
Conteúdo Original: Image Modified | Depois da alteração: Image Modified |
---|
Após habilitar a tag tracels no Host e a tag LSDebug no appserver.ini, assim que ocorrer a inconsistência (ou simule a inconsistência), localize o arquivo de log do host na pasta Log (C:\totvs\CorporeRM\RM.Net\Processos\Logs\Broker) e envie-nos uma cópia para análise via Ticket.
O caminho é:
C:\totvs\CorporeRM\RM.Net\Processos\Logs\Broker
Image AddedImage Removed
Nota |
---|
Caso não localize os logs na pasta C:\totvs\CorporeRM\RM.Net\Processos\Logs avalie se no ambiente está configurado a tag LogPath, caso esteja, gentileza acessar o diretório configurado e avaliar se os logs estão sendo gerados no caminho informado. |
Aviso |
---|
Caso utilize múltiplos hosts, habilite a tag em todos os arquivos de configuração, Exemplo: RM.Host.Service.exe.config , RM.Host.Service1.exe.config , RM.Host.Service2.exe.config , RM.Host.Service3.exe.config, etc. A tag tracels deve ser habilitada em todos os hosts do ambiente (todas as máquinas que possuem host), pois o server é stateless. |
Além do arquivo de log do host, nos envie o log do License Server para melhor análise. O arquivo de log do License Server é o arquivo console.log (localizado em: UNIDADE:\totvs\TOTVSLicenseVirtual\bin\appserver) na máquina na qual o License Server está instalado.